The first step in water damage restoration is evaluation. After a water-related occasion, whether it’s a ruptured pipeline, flooding, or severe weather condition, it is essential to evaluate the level of the damages. Check for sitting water, affected products, and the resource of the water invasion. This initial evaluation assists in establishing the most effective course of action and deciding whether expert help is required.
As soon as the evaluation is full, the following action is water extraction. Quick removal of excess water is crucial to avoid additional damages and the growth of mold. Expert water repair services commonly use powerful pumps and vacuums to clear standing water. This action is important in minimizing drying out time, which eventually aids in maintaining damaged frameworks and belongings.
After the water has actually been eliminated, the drying and dehumidification procedure begins. This involves utilizing high-powered fans and dehumidifiers to get rid of remaining moisture from the air and surface areas. Drying out is important not simply for restoring your home but additionally for stopping mold and mildew growth. A comprehensive drying procedure can take days or even weeks, relying on the extent of the water damages.
As soon as everything has actually been dried out, cleaning and sanitization adheres to. This step is essential to remove any type of contaminants left by the water, consisting of bacteria and virus. Professional restorers usually make use of specialized cleansing options to sanitize damaged locations. After cleansing, reconstruction may be required if there was significant damages to walls, floorings, or ceilings. This stage includes repairing or replacing materials to restore your home to its pre-damage condition.
